1:35 scale plastic model kit of the German Pz.Kpfw.III Ausf. D/B tank with crew

MiniArt 53085 is an assembly kit reproducing the early German medium tank Pz.Kpfw.III in its Ausf. D/B version, supplied complete with two crew figures. The Ausf. D is one of the formative, early variants of the Panzer III, with structural solutions characteristic of the family's initial development period.

This is a kit that combines a finely detailed vehicle model with a crew – the two figures are posed on the turret, quickly giving the model "life". The model offers individual-link tracks, photo-etched parts and hatches that can be posed open or closed. It is a rewarding subject for dioramas set in the pre-war period and the early Second World War.

Building the model:

The model is elaborate and includes individual-link tracks, which require patience but give a realistic sag effect. Modelling tweezers and cyanoacrylate glue are useful for the small photo-etched parts. It is worth planning the hatches with display in mind – open hatches let you show the interior and crew. Early German vehicles are typically finished in dark grey (RAL 7021 Dunkelgrau); details and recesses can be emphasised with a wash, with a matt varnish as the final coat.

About the vehicle – Pz.Kpfw.III Ausf. D/B:

The Panzerkampfwagen III was a German medium tank designed in the late 1930s as the principal combat vehicle for fighting enemy armour. The early versions, including the Ausf. B and D, were built in small numbers and served mainly to test design solutions – among them the suspension, which was repeatedly modified in later versions.

The Ausf. D received a new commander's cupola and a modified suspension, but the early Panzer III versions, with their thin armour and immature components, were soon withdrawn from the front line. Some returned to use during the Norwegian campaign. For modellers, the early Panzer III variants are an interesting subject showing the beginnings of one of the Wehrmacht's key armoured designs.

Original vehicle specifications (Pz.Kpfw.III Ausf. D):

  • Type: medium tank (Sd.Kfz. 141)
  • Crew: 5
  • Main armament: 3.7 cm KwK 36 L/46.5 gun
  • Secondary armament: MG 34 machine guns
  • Powerplant: Maybach petrol engine
  • Armour: up to approx. 30 mm at the front
  • Period: late 1930s / early WWII, produced in a small series

About the manufacturer – MiniArt:

MiniArt is a Ukrainian model company known for highly detailed kits covering military vehicles, figures, buildings and diorama accessories. The brand stands out for models with workable individual-link tracks, photo-etched parts and rich detail, as well as sets combining a vehicle with crew figures. MiniArt products are valued by demanding modellers who appreciate faithful reproduction.
